EPR studies of the 3D anionic networks {;[Cu(bpy)3][M2(C2O4)3]•H2O};n (M=Cu2+, Mn2+)

The homometallic {;[Cu(bpy)3][Cu2(C2O4)3]·H2O};n (1) and the heterometallic {;[Cu(bpy)3][Mn2(C2O4)3]·H2O};n (2) compounds (bpy = 2, 2'-bipyridine) have been synthesized. The structures of both compounds consist of a 3D, polimeric anionic network [M2(C2O4)3]n2n– (where M = Cu2+ or Mn2+) with cations [Cu(bpy)3]2+ occupying the vacancies of the framework. So far, only a few single-crystal structures of this type of 3D metal oxalates have been described. Electron paramagnetic resonance (EPR) measurements performed by an X-band spectrometer on a polycrystalline sample of 1 and on a single crystal of 2, in the temperature range 300–5 K, are presented.
